Transaction 21669705d28a2824e57acaf7eb0d2990e31b0e1a49246b046816170d6de9bf9f

1 Input
2 Outputs
  • 21669705d28a2824e57acaf7eb0d2990e31b0e1a49246b046816170d6de9bf9f:0
  • value  278345
    address  324DzExEEzdgjobaP3CcNZuzRbNXgho74a
  • 21669705d28a2824e57acaf7eb0d2990e31b0e1a49246b046816170d6de9bf9f:1
  • value  366503153
    address  1EFaNKJCDfd4zb6jY5LiV9nff3o1JXoG26